LD-PD's High Pulse peak power lasers are strained layer quantum well devices fabricated by the MOCVD process. These pulsed lasers are available with up to 100W of peak power at 905 nm. They offer a stable output power between -40°C and +80°C.

Parameter | Symbol | Min | Typ | Max | Unit |
Peak output power | Pout | -- | 25 | -- | W |
Threshold Current | Ith | -- | 0.8 | A | |
Emission Wavelength | λpeak | 895 | 905 | 915 | nm |
Spectrl Width (FWHM) | Δλ | -- | 5 | -- | nm |
Beam Divergence Angle, Vertical | θ⊥ | -- | 25 | -- | deg |
Beam Divergence Angle, Horizontal | θ∥ | -- | 9 | -- | deg |
Forward Current | IF | -- | 10 | -- | A |
Temperature Coefficient of Wavelength | Δλ/ΔT | -- | 0.28 | -- | nm/K |
Note: Test condition: tp=200ns, f=5KHz, Tc=25℃

Absolute maximum ratings
Parameter | Symbol | Min. | Max. | Unit |
Peak output power | Ppeak | -- | 25 | W |
Pulse Wudth (FWHM) | tP | 200 | ns | |
Duty Cycle | dC | 0.1 | % | |
Forward Current | IF | 10 | A | |
Reverse Voltage | VR | 3 | V | |
Operating Temperature | Top | -40 | 85 | ℃ |
Storage Temperature | Tst | -40 | 100 | ℃ |
Soldering for 5 Seconds | Ppeak | 260 | ℃ |
Precautions
● Necessary anti-static measures should be taken during transportation, storage, and use to prevent diodes from being damaged by static electricity
● When the laser is working, avoid direct exposure to eyes and skin
● If the driving current is greater than the maximum current, it may easily cause the laser life to be reduced or directly damaged.
